Washingtonian kicked-off the Best of Washington season with a happy hour at Hawthorne on April 28. With a donation to the Leukemia & Lymphoma Society, attendees enjoyed drink specials including Old Forester cocktails, craft beer, and house wine. Guests also snacked on delicious BLT sliders, duck fat french fries, buffalo wings, fried brussels sprouts, and baked lobster mac and cheese. Party-goers were able to purchase discounted tickets for the big event: the AT&T Best of Washington party on Thursday, June 9 at the National Building Museum.
